CVE-2022-38468: WordPress NextGEN Gallery Plugin <= 3.28 is vulnerable to Cross Site Request Forgery (CSRF)

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in Imagely WordPress Gallery Plugin – NextGEN Gallery plugin <= 3.28 leading to thumbnail alteration.

Frequently Asked Questions

1

What is the severity of CVE-2022-38468?

The severity of CVE-2022-38468 is medium, with a severity value of 4.3.

2

What is the vulnerability description of CVE-2022-38468?

CVE-2022-38468 is a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in the Imagely WordPress Gallery Plugin - NextGEN Gallery plugin version <= 3.28, which can lead to thumbnail alteration.

3

Which software is affected by CVE-2022-38468?

Imagely WordPress Gallery Plugin - NextGEN Gallery plugin version <= 3.28 is affected by CVE-2022-38468.

4

How can I fix CVE-2022-38468?

To fix CVE-2022-38468, you should update the Imagely WordPress Gallery Plugin - NextGEN Gallery plugin to a version above 3.28.

5

What is the CWE ID of CVE-2022-38468?

The CWE ID of CVE-2022-38468 is 352.
